**To retrieve multiple items from a table** This example reads multiple items from the *MusicCollection* table using a batch of three GetItem requests. Only the *AlbumTitle* attribute is returned. Command:: aws dynamodb batch-get-item --request-items file://request-items.json The arguments for ``--request-items`` are stored in a JSON file, ``request-items.json``. Here are the contents of that file:: { "MusicCollection": { "Keys": [ { "Artist": {"S": "No One You Know"}, "SongTitle": {"S": "Call Me Today"} }, { "Artist": {"S": "Acme Band"}, "SongTitle": {"S": "Happy Day"} }, { "Artist": {"S": "No One You Know"}, "SongTitle": {"S": "Scared of My Shadow"} } ], "ProjectionExpression":"AlbumTitle" } } Output:: { "UnprocessedKeys": {}, "Responses": { "MusicCollection": [ { "AlbumTitle": { "S": "Somewhat Famous" } }, { "AlbumTitle": { "S": "Blue Sky Blues" } }, { "AlbumTitle": { "S": "Louder Than Ever" } } ] } }
